Invitae RCV001948946 SCV002210048 uncertain significance Hyper-IgM syndrome type 1 2022-03-02 criteria provided, single submitter clinical testing In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. This variant disrupts the Val126 amino acid residue in CD40LG. Other variant(s) that disrupt this residue have been observed in individuals with CD40LG-related conditions (PMID: 7717401, 22193914), which suggests that this may be a clinically significant amino acid residue. Advanced mod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) performed at Invitae indicates that this missense variant is expected to disrupt CD40LG protein function. This variant has not been reported in the literature in individuals affected with CD40LG-related conditions. This variant is not present in population databases (gnomAD no frequency). This sequence change replaces valine, which is neutral and non-polar, with phenylalanine, which is neutral and non-polar, at codon 126 of the CD40LG protein (p.Val126Phe).
